New kitchen gadgets

I love getting anything I can use in the kitchen. My husband filled my Christmas stocking with a few fun items I can’t wait to use.

When I make taco salad boats, I usually throw ears of corn on the grill along with the chicken, then struggle to get my knife through the ears evenly to get the kernels of corn off the cob. I think my husband just saved me the trouble with a pair of corn zippers. I didn’t even know they existed until I saw them!! I can’t wait to use them.

Also, ever use a pastry brush only to find strands of bristle falling off in your food? I’ve seen—but never had until now—a pastry brush with silicon “bristles.“ It’s awesome!!

I’ve also got now, shears for cutting herbs from my garden. The best part about them is there’s a contraption on them that helps you strip the actual leaves off the stem. That will make life cooking even easier.

Great job, honey. I love them all!!
